Thanks Fellows,
I applied all the little nuance touches, lifts & tucks and really wasn't getting any closer so I did a little last resort trick that I've not used before.
I put a very light touch of sonic maximizer on the final mix. It actually ampplified some of the noise I was attempting to deal with (listen around the edges of each phrase in the intro solo) but did lift the vox in just the way you were describing as well as sitting them in the mix a litlte better so I think I'll go with this one.
That's one for experience - sometimes plug in gadgets can help a little.
